The Gulf of Montera. Liruzon is to the south, and Ezvelan is to the north.

The Gulf of Montera separates continental Iltezon from Ezvelan, and it is named after the Monteraga people, a maritime Korahai people who often sailed back and forth across the gulf. It is not strictly a gulf, however, as a narrow strait separates Ezvelan from mainland Iltezon, making it technically a large sound or seaway. It features the Kodakoda Trench on the northern part, near the coast with Ezvelan.
